This segment from Gun Talk Radio addresses the issue of sweat damage to firearms, particularly for heavy sweaters. The advice focuses on daily maintenance by removing the firearm from the holster overnight, wiping it down, and allowing it to air dry. For more severe cases, professional firearm coatings like Cerakote or Teflon are recommended.

Quick Summary

To prevent sweat damage on your firearm, take it out of its holster overnight to air dry and wipe it down daily with a silicone cloth or rust-preventative product. For heavy sweaters, professional coatings like Cerakote or Teflon offer superior long-term protection against corrosion.

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I prevent sweat from damaging my firearm?

To prevent sweat damage, take your firearm out of its holster overnight to air dry. Wipe it down daily with a silicone cloth or a rust-preventative product. For heavy sweaters, consider professional coatings like Cerakote or Teflon for added protection.

What are good products to prevent gun rust from sweat?

Recommended products for preventing gun rust caused by sweat include Barricade and Corrosion X. These are typically applied to a cloth and then wiped onto the firearm's surface for protection.

Is cleaning my gun once a month enough to prevent sweat damage?

For individuals who sweat heavily and carry concealed, cleaning once a month may not be sufficient. Daily wiping down and overnight air drying are recommended, with professional coatings as a long-term solution.

What are the best protective coatings for firearms against sweat?

For enhanced protection against sweat and corrosion, consider professional firearm coatings such as Cerakote, Teflon, or Electroless Nickel. These provide an extra layer of defense for your pistol.
